RMIT University is offering Foundation Academic Scholarships for aspiring international students. The Foundation Academic Scholarships are your gateway to a brighter academic future in Australia.
These scholarships provide financial assistance to high-achieving international students embarking on their Foundation Studies journey at RMIT.
Scholarship Highlights
- Scholarship Value: AU$5,000 (one-off payment).
- Purpose: Contributed towards future tuition fees.
- Duration: To be credited after the first census date into the student’s university account.
- Number of Scholarships: 25 scholarships available for Semester 1, 2025.
Eligibility Criteria
To be considered for the Foundation Academic Scholarships, applicants must meet the following criteria:
- International Student Status: Must hold a valid student visa or plan to apply for one before the program commencement.
- Program Requirements: Must have an existing offer letter (full or conditional) to commence in the February 2025 intake in any stream of the Foundation Studies program. And applicants already enrolled in Foundation Studies are not eligible.
- Expression of Interest: Submission of an Expression of Interest (EOI) is mandatory.
- Exclusions: Applicants receiving external scholarships or government sponsorships covering tuition fees are not eligible, except those with the English to Foundation Studies Pathway Bursary or South East Asia Foundation Studies Bursary.
